The First Dog Should Be a Mutt!
Petition published by hyperpuppy on Dec 21, 2000
| 420 Signatures |
Target: President George W. Bush
Region: United States of America
Petition Background (Preamble):
The USA is a country that prides itself on diversity and the melding of cultures. The first dog of our country should reflect that. Unfortunately, this has not been the case. The Clintons received (as a gift) a pure bred Lab named Buddy. Now, the Bush Family has been gifted a pure bred Scottie from Gov. Christie Whitman.
When is a President going to adopt a dog from a shelter? When is a president going to set an example for the rest of the country to follow? Why are the bloodlines of the first dog so important in this country of Mutts?

Petition:
We, the undersigned, want to see a Mutt in the White House.
We ask that George and Laura Bush adopt a dog who would otherwise have no chance, instead of having a purebred dog.
We feel the first family should set an example for the rest of the country by "adopting" a dog from a shelter and saving a life.
